About the course
Bioimaging refers to methods and instruments used to acquire, process and visualize structural or functional images of living objects or systems at desired spatial and temporal scales. Bioimaging can also refer to techniques to used visualize fixed biological samples. Image processing, data mining and big data analytics are important parts of bioimaging. Overall, bioimaging aims to not interfere with life processes. It is generally non-invasive and often provides information in real time. Visualization ranges from subcellular structures and cells to entire multicellular organisms, tissues and organs. Bioimaging uses electromagnetic and ultrasound waves as sources for imaging. Common imaging modalities include, but are not limited to, x-ray, computed tomography (CT), positron emission tomography (PET), magnetic resonance imaging (MRI), ultrasound, photoacoustics, optical coherence tomography, fluorescence and optical microscopy. Furthermore, contrast agents, therapeutic agents, molecular probes and nanosensors, which are used to understand biological processes at the molecular and cellular level and to develop novel diagnostic tools and innovative therapies, are indispensable in bioimaging. Entry requirements for Georgia Institute of Technology
The general requirements for being considered for the Bioengineering Program are: ? B.S. Degree in Engineering or Science ? 2 years of calculus and differential equations ? 1 year of calculus-based physics ? 1 year of chemistry (preferably organic) preferred ? 1 semester of biology preferred
Minimum TOEFL ? 90, with minimum section scores of 19 or higher on each skill area
TOEFL - 577 (paper based)
IELTS exam - Overall score minimum of 7, with minimum section scores for reading 6.5, listening 6.5, speaking 6.5 and writing 5.5.
